WebMay 1, 2015 · It is thought that pre-operative levels of knee pain, strength, flexibility and functional ability can influence the outcome of total knee joint replacement surgery. Therefore many hospitals offer pre-habilitation programmes with the aim of improving strength and range of movement of the knee with impacts on pain and function.

WebTotal knee replacement surgery A total knee replacement is an operation to relieve pain in someone with arthritis of the knee. There are many types of knee replacements, including cemented and uncemented that are made from plastic and metal components.
